Loan Pro Lite Overview
Loan Pro Lite Overview
Developed by the makers of the Palm™ connected organizer’s number one financial calculator,
Loan Pro Lite makes computing loans and mortgages simple. Its easy interface eliminates the
need to remember cryptic methods of storing, recalling and analyzing data, giving its user an
advanced loan calculator in the palm of the hand.
How Did I Get Loan Pro Lite?
At the end of the trial time for Loan Pro, Loan Pro Lite becomes available. This calculator
allows for simple loan calculations with no time limit. If more advanced calculations are needed,
visit www.infinitysw.com/supra.
The Display
Loan Pro Lite consists of two screens. The Main screen allows for data entry and computation
and the Input screen is used to enter data and move information between applications.
Number Range
Loan Pro Lite allows for entry of numbers up to 12 digits (0 to 999,999,999,999). Both the Main
and Input screens will display numbers this large. Numbers larger than this will be displayed in
scientific notation (i.e., 1.234e13).
Canceling Calculations
Some calculations take time to calculate. If the calculation will take more than one second to
calculate, Loan Pro Lite displays a “Calculating…” indicator on the screen. While this indicator
is displayed, the calculation can be cancelled by tapping the Power button located on the front of
your Palm connected organizer. For Loan Pro Lite, the “Calculating…” indicator will appear for
interest calculations.

Main Screen
Main Screen
Loan Pro Lite’s Main screen displays all variables and calculations at the same time for easy
analysis.
The Screen
The Main screen consists of a data area, one button at the bottom
of the screen, and access to additional functions via the menu.
The data area consists of three columns, from left to right across
the screen:
•Variable Label: the data item’s name.
•Variable Amount: the amount associated with the data item.
•Compute Indicator: shows “CPT” if the variable can be calculated.
At the bottom of the screen is the clear button. Tapping this button will reset the display to its
default values.
Loan Pro Lite’s Main screen also has a menu. To access the menu, tap the menu button to the
left of the Graffiti input area. There are three menu items:
•Loan Help: online help for Loan Pro Lite’s Main screen.
•About Loan Pro Lite: information about Loan Pro Lite and Infinity Softworks.
•Updates: information about registering your Loan Pro Lite product at
www.infinitysw.com/supra.
•Other Products: information about Infinity Softworks’ other products.
Entering and Calculating Data
Loan Pro Lite uses a numeric Input screen to enter variable amounts. Tapping on the variable’s
label or amount displays the Input screen. Read the section on the Input screen for more
information. An amount can be entered for any of the variables.
The variables that can be calculated all have the indicator “CPT” (compute) along the right-hand
side of the screen. Tapping the variable’s compute indicator tells Loan Pro Lite to calculate that
variable.
The Variables
There are 5 variables, all of which can be calculated. All numbers should be entered as positive.
•Price: the product price or loan amount.

Loan Pro Lite 6 Infinity Softworks, Inc.
Main Screen
•Down%: the down payment made for the product, entered as a percentage. This is not
necessary if the price is the loan amount. This should be entered as a percentage (8.5%
should be entered as “8.5”).
•Payment: the amount paid each month for the loan.
•Int Rate%: the loan’s interest rate. This should be entered as a percentage (8.5% should be
entered as “8.5”).
•Loan Years: the number of years for the loan. Partial years can be entered as a fraction. For
instance, a three and a half year loan should be entered as “3.5”. Loan Pro Lite will compute
loans up to 50 years.

Input Screen
Input Screen
Loan Pro’s Input screen is used to enter data, perform
calculations, and move amounts to other applications.
The Screen
The screen is similar to a calculator’s keypad. The following
have similar functionality:
•0 – 9
•Decimal Point
•Backspace (<--): backs up one digit at a time. This works for numbers that are currently
being entered, not for numbers recalled from the Main, Amortization or Summary screens.
•CE/C: the first tap clears the current number in the display, the second tap clears the current
calculation.
•+/– (sign): converts between positive number and negative number.
•Math (+, –, x, ÷, =): performs standard mathematical functions.
•Mem: Loan Pro offers a single memory location, which can be accessed from the mem
button. To store the current number to memory, choose M+ (note the Memory indicator in
the view window). To recall the number stored in memory, select MR. To clear the memory
location, choose MC. If you store a value to memory without clearing it first, you will add
the number in the view window to the number stored in memory. For instance, with 30
stored in memory and 5 showing in the view window, selecting M+ will change the value in
memory to 35.
Finally, there are two sets of menus in the Input screen: the Edit and Options menus. To access a
menu, tap the menu icon to the left of the Graffiti input area. The Edit menu consists of three
items:
•Copy: copies the currently displayed number to the system clipboard. Use this to move data
to other applications, such as Infinity Softworks powerOne™ line of calculators. This copies
the entire number, not just the displayed decimal places.
•Paste: pastes the current item in the system clipboard to the Input screen’s display.
•Graffiti Help: displays help on drawing Graffiti characters.
The Options menu also contains three items:
•Input Help: online help for Loan Pro Lite’s Input screen.
•Keystroke Help: online help for using Graffiti to enter numbers.
•About Loan Pro Lite: information about Loan Pro Lite and Infinity Softworks.
Accessing the Input Screen
The Input screen is accessed by tapping a variable label or variable amount in the Main screen.

Loan Pro Lite 8 Infinity Softworks, Inc.
Input Screen
Exiting the Input Screen
There are two buttons available for exiting the Input screen:
•Save: tapping this button in the top, right corner of the Input screen saves the data entered for
the current variable.
•Cancel: throws away changes made in the Input screen. This is the default button. In other
words, if changes are being made in the Input screen and your Palm Computing device is
switched to a different application, the new information will be thrown out.

Examples
Example
Home Mortgage
Problem: A client wants to buy a $200,000 home with 35% down
and 7% interest. The loan is for 30 years. What is the monthly
payment?
Solution: Tap the variable’s label or amount to enter information
into the Input screen. The following should be entered:
Location Entry Comments
Clear… Clear the display before starting
Price 200000 The home’s price is $200,000
Down% 35 The client can put 35% down
Int Rate 7 The yearly interest rate is 7.0%
Loan Years 30 The loan is for 30 years
The payment timing and interest compounding are assumed to be 12. When completed, calculate
payment by tapping the “CPT” label to the right of the payment amount. The answer should be
$864.89 per month.
